Below is Sota’s story.

John Bing III was born in Monrovia, Liberia in 1984. John's birth rendered his mother extremely ill. While she lay in a hospital in Liberia, a civil war broke out. His grandfather was killed. His grandmother and father packed up the infant Bing and fled to Washington D.C., then Columbus, Ohio, where he lived until he got a call that would change his life.

It came from Minnesota, and his mother was on the other end. She was alive and living in Minneapolis.

He became so connected to his mom and to this place that he now goes by the name “Sota." His paperwork had not been able to be completed.

Today, Sota faces deportation to a country he doesn’t know. Minnesota is the only home that Sota knows. Together with his wife Mixie thay have three children: a 4-month old, and a 3 and a 4 year old. Sota works 9am - 5pm, five-six days a week and is the sole income provider for their family.

Sota’s current detention and possible deportation will have devastating emotional and financial consequences to his family. We are also concerned that his incarceration will exacerbate his untreated mental health trauma.

Sota is an active community member, a cook and artist who traverses social circles. He has performed on nearly every stage in the Twin Cities, gracing countless people with his passionate and undeniably authentic musical expression.
Sota is also a devout Christian, cleans his church every Saturday, attends church every Sunday, plays guitar and sings in the church band.
